Over 120 runners, cyclists and one swimmer completed the third Penny Marathon. Held in Sydney and Athens, Greece, on the same day every year, the aim of the 42-kilometre marathon is to raise awareness and a bit of money for stray, unwanted and abused companion animals. This year, the Sydney team -- which included 70 year-old runner Sia Prodromou (pictured below) -- raising just over $2,000 for Doggie Rescue.
